The Mad Magician (1954)

Vincent Price stars as Gallico the Great, an inventor of magic acts who takes diabolical revenge when his first-ever show is shut down because a famed magician Rinaldi wants his latest trick. After decapitating his manager, faking his own death and burning Rinaldi to crisp, Gallico begins impersonating his rival. But soon the police snare him with own of his own illusions.

A pale House of Wax imitation, with Price just a little too crazed for my liking. But the make-up effects are cool. Bring on the DVD in 3D!
